IRAs


IRAs are an integral part of saving for your retirement. Whether you are opening your very first IRA or rolling over a 401(k) from a former employer, you’ll want to first decide which type of IRA is right for you:

A traditional IRA might be right for you if you are interested in:
  • Tax-deferred earnings
  • The possibility of tax-deductible contributions
A Roth IRA might be right for you if you are interested in:
  • Tax-free withdrawals
  • Withdrawing funds early for qualified reasons , such as education, without tax penalties
  • Avoiding required withdrawals
A Coverdell Education Savings Account  might be right for you if you are interested in saving for a child's education expenses. Qualified expenses include elementary and secondary education (K-12) and post-secondary education (college, graduate school, vocational school, etc.).

Whichever IRA you choose, you have three savings options with MECU:
  • An IRA market account offers you the option of adding contributions anytime you want. Payroll deduction or automatic transfers from your checking account make it easy.
  • IRA certificates enable you to make a lump sum deposit of $1,000 or more to open your account and lock the rate in for the term of the certificate.
